Hybrid marine gensets are advanced power systems that combine conventional engines, such as diesel or gas, with electric propulsion technologies to supply energy for marine vessels. These systems are designed to optimize fuel consumption, reduce emissions, and enhance operational efficiency. By integrating battery storage and energy management systems, hybrid gensets enable vessels to switch between power sources based on demand and operating conditions. This flexibility supports quieter operation, lower maintenance needs, and compliance with stricter environmental regulations. Hybrid gensets are increasingly used in ferries, offshore support vessels, patrol boats, and yachts, providing a sustainable and reliable power solution for both propulsion and onboard energy needs.

Drivers: The global hybrid marine gensets market is driven by stringent emission regulations from organizations like the IMO, pushing the maritime industry to adopt cleaner, more fuel-efficient technologies. Growing environmental concerns and rising fuel costs further encourage the shift toward hybrid systems. Technological advancements in battery storage and energy management improve performance and efficiency, while government incentives support sustainable maritime practices. Additionally, expanding offshore activities and growth in marine tourism increase demand for reliable and efficient power solutions. The integration of renewable energy sources into marine power systems also boosts the appeal of hybrid gensets, collectively fueling their widespread adoption.


Challenges: The hybrid marine gensets market faces several challenges despite its growth potential. High initial capital costs for hybrid systems can deter adoption, especially among smaller operators. Integration complexities arise from combining conventional engines with battery and electric components, requiring sophisticated control systems and skilled maintenance. Limited infrastructure for charging and servicing hybrid systems at ports restricts operational flexibility. Battery life and disposal concerns also pose environmental and economic challenges. Additionally, the variability in fuel prices and uncertainty in regulatory frameworks across regions can affect investment decisions. Finally, ongoing technological advancements demand continuous upgrades, which may strain budgets and resources for vessel operators.
